Stadia closes out their reveal event with Young Souls, a free demo of Immortals: Fenyx Rising, and more

October 22, 2020 By Michael Perrigo View Comments

Support our independent tech coverage. Chrome Unboxed is written by real people, for real people—not search algorithms. Join Chrome Unboxed Plus for just $2 a month to get an ad-free experience, access to our private Discord, and more. Learn more about membership here.
START FREE TRIAL (MONTHLY)START FREE TRIAL (ANNUAL)

Well, folks, that’s it. Stadia just closed off its last day of trailers, reveals, and demos and I’ve got to say up front that while I’m disappointed to see that no UPlay+ integration (soon to be Ubisoft Connect instead) or Family Sharing was announced, I was a little more impressed with the games this time around. You can watch the full five-minute-long event here and if you haven’t yet, you can catch up with what was announced during day one and day two as well. Basically, we were shown a trailer for a new game called Young Souls, given a free demo for Immortals: Fenyx Rising that can be played right now, and shown a bit of gameplay from Phoenix Point, a tactics based game in the same vein as the XCOM series.

Outcasters made a short appearance again as well. It feels like they’re wiggling their way into every single Stadia related video lately. Oh, and I almost forgot to mention that an entire segment was wasted on showing off Baulder’s Gate 3 again – you know, that game they already announced and that we’ve been playing in early access? Yeah, that one. Either way, It’s clear that they’re planning a much bigger event before the end of the year – there are just too many missing puzzle pieces that have been promised before 2020 ends and I don’t see them announcing such features off to the side. Young Souls

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=olyEmtcISdU

Young Souls is a stylish blend of epic action in a wide range of dungeons and a captivating story about the challenges of adolescence, friendship, kinship, family and duty. It combines the beat‘em up and RPG genres in a world created with stunning art direction. Explore the world of humans and that of the goblins, both teeming with enemies but also full of unexpected and friendly encounters waiting to be discovered.

Grab your weapons and set forth in search of your adoptive father through epic dungeons in the goblin realm. Arm yourself with the toughest armour and an arsenal capable of taking on the hordes of enemies and bosses that await on the other side of the portal.

Your equipment is your most valuable ally in combat. Adapt your gameplay style to each dungeon by changing the items you take with you on to the battlefield.

Phoenix Point

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=gUihn86LwZA

In Phoenix Point, fight heart-pounding battles and win by a razor’s edge, then return to base to re-equip, upgrade, and plan your next move in a campaign that tests your strategic mettle.

Youtube

This game allows you to face down ever-changing alien threats that adapt to your tactics. with squad-driven, turn-based battles, challenging bosses, deep soldier customization, a vast array of weapons, and destructible environments, Phoenix Point very much looks to scratch my XCOM itch. Coming to the Stadia Store in 2021, but no specific date was given.

Immortals: Fenyx Rising

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=6I6QQibftw8

The Immortals: Fenyx Rising demo is free to play starting right now and is available until October 29, 2020 – that’s a week from now. The game will cost $59.99 USD or €69.99 for the Standard Edition and $99.99 USD for the Gold Edition when it officially launches on December 3, 2020.
